Harry Collinson Owen (18821956) was a British journalist and author.

During World War I he edited the British Army newspaper Balkan News, for the Balkan front. He published Salonica and After in 1919, a book containing primary source material.

Under the pseudonym Hugh Addison he wrote a science fiction novel, The Battle for London, about a communist take-over.

He wrote further novels and non-fiction. During the 1930s he became involved in far-right politics.
